What is the AFC U20 Asian Cup?

The AFC U20 Asian Cup is a biennial international football tournament organized by the Asian Football Confederation (AFC). It features national teams composed of players under the age of 20. This tournament serves as a crucial platform for young footballers to gain international experience, test their skills against their peers, and potentially catch the eye of scouts from professional clubs around the world. For many, it's a stepping stone towards a successful career in football.

The tournament not only crowns the champion of Asia at the U20 level but also acts as a qualifying event for the FIFA U-20 World Cup. The top teams from the AFC U20 Asian Cup earn the right to represent Asia on the global stage, competing against the best young teams from other continents. This adds an extra layer of importance to the competition, as teams strive to not only win the continental title but also secure a coveted spot in the World Cup.

Host Country and Venues

The AFC U20 Asian Cup 2023 was hosted by Uzbekistan, a country with a growing passion for football and a commitment to developing the sport at all levels. Uzbekistan provided excellent facilities and a welcoming atmosphere for the participating teams and fans, ensuring a successful and memorable tournament. The decision to host the tournament in Uzbekistan was a testament to the country's investment in football infrastructure and its desire to showcase its capabilities on the international stage.

The matches were held in several cities across Uzbekistan, each offering its unique charm and appeal. Key cities included Tashkent, the capital city, which boasts modern stadiums and a vibrant cultural scene. Other host cities included Bukhara, known for its rich history and stunning architecture, and Fergana, a city with a strong footballing tradition. Participating Teams

The AFC U20 Asian Cup 2023 featured a diverse array of teams from across the Asian continent, each with its unique strengths and aspirations. These teams represented the best young talent from their respective countries, and they all came to Uzbekistan with the goal of winning the tournament and securing a spot in the FIFA U-20 World Cup. The participating teams included:

  • Uzbekistan (Host)
  • Saudi Arabia
  • South Korea
  • Japan
  • Indonesia
  • Jordan
  • Oman
  • Tajikistan
  • Iran
  • Australia
  • Vietnam
  • Iraq
  • Syria
  • Kyrgyzstan
  • China
  • Qatar
